How State Fugitive: How a Local Warrant Becomes a Statewide Manhunt Actually Works
The process begins when a local court issues a warrant for an individual's arrest, typically tied to a specific municipality or county. This legal document grants law enforcement the authority to detain the person named for alleged violations of the law. Initially, the details of the warrant are entered into local databases used by police and courts. At this stage, the scope of the search is generally limited to the jurisdiction that issued the warrant. However, the situation can change rapidly when certain conditions are met.
When a suspect is believed to be fleeing across jurisdictional boundaries, agencies often request that the warrant be upgraded or shared more broadly. A state-level alert, such as a BOLO or statewide notification, can be issued through established communication networks. These systems allow police in neighboring counties and cities to receive real-time updates about the individual and the original charges. As the warrant moves into state-level networks, it becomes visible to a much larger group of officers. This transition is what turns a local warrant into the foundation of a wider manhunt.
Coordination among law enforcement teams is managed through regional fusion centers and state policing entities. Once the warrant is recognized as a priority, multiple agencies may contribute resources to locating the subject. Patrol units, investigative teams, and specialized units can all be directed toward the same lead. Technology helps synchronize information from traffic stops, camera systems, and community reports. Through this networked approach, what began as a local legal matter becomes a focused, multi-agency effort across a state.
Common Questions People Have About State Fugitive: How a Local Warrant Becomes a Statewide Manhunt
Many people wonder under what circumstances a local warrant expands beyond its original jurisdiction. A warrant typically moves to a broader scope when officials believe the subject is attempting to avoid capture by crossing state or county lines. Flight risk, the seriousness of the alleged offense, and potential danger to the public are all factors that influence this decision. Once agencies agree that the case meets these criteria, they can activate state-level communication systems. This step is critical in explaining how a single local warrant can trigger a large-scale response across a state.
Another common question is how the public becomes aware of an active manhunt. Law enforcement agencies often issue press releases or digital alerts when a situation poses a potential threat to community safety. These notices may be shared through official social media accounts, news outlets, and emergency alert systems. While not every warrant leads to public announcements, those that involve public safety concerns are more likely to be widely reported. Understanding this process helps people interpret the information they encounter online or through local news coverage.

Things People Often Misunderstand
One widespread misconception is that every warrant automatically becomes a high-profile manhunt. In reality, most arrest warrants are executed locally without expanding beyond the issuing jurisdiction. Only cases with specific risk factors, such as flight potential or public safety concerns, escalate to broader levels. Another misunderstanding involves the speed at which information spreads; while digital tools accelerate sharing, not all agencies use the same systems or update records at the same pace. Clarifying these points helps prevent confusion and supports realistic expectations.
Some people also believe that being listed as a fugitive means guilt has already been determined. In truth, a warrant reflects an allegation that must be addressed in court. The legal process ensures that individuals have the opportunity to respond to charges and present their side of the story. Law enforcement actions are based on available evidence and judicial authorization, not on assumptions of guilt. Understanding this distinction is essential for interpreting news reports and official communications accurately.
